Commercial pothole repair services involve the assessment and restoration of damaged pavement surfaces caused by wear, weather, or heavy traffic. These services typically include cleaning out the pothole, removing loose debris, and filling the void with suitable patching materials such as asphalt or concrete. The process aims to restore the integrity of the pavement, ensuring a smooth and safe driving surface. Professional repair contractors use specialized equipment and techniques to ensure the repairs are durable and seamlessly integrated with the existing pavement.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Pothole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Snohomish,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Per-Pothole Cost - The typical cost to repair a single pothole ranges from $50 to $150, depending on size and location. Larger or more complex repairs may cost up to $300 per pothole. Local service providers can provide precise estimates based on specific needs.

Patch Repair Pricing - Patching a section of damaged pavement generally costs between $200 and $600 per repair. The price varies with the extent of the pothole and the area being covered. Costs are influenced by site accessibility and required materials.

Full-Section Repair Expenses - Complete resurfacing or section repairs can range from $1,000 to $3,500, depending on the size of the area. Larger projects may involve additional preparation and materials, affecting overall costs. Local contractors can offer detailed quotes based on project scope.

Maintenance and Preventative Services - Regular maintenance to prevent pothole formation typically costs between $500 and $2,000 annually. This includes crack sealing and minor repairs to extend pavement life. Service providers can customize maintenance plans to suit specific pavement con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in commercial pothole repair? Commercial pothole repair typically involves assessing the damage, preparing the affected area, and filling or patching the pothole with suitable materials to restore the pavement surface.

How long does commercial pothole repair usually take? The duration of repair depends on the size and severity of the pothole, but many repairs can be completed within a few hours on-site by local service providers.

Are there different repair methods for commercial potholes? Yes, common methods include cold patching, hot mix asphalt patching, and sometimes more extensive repairs for larger or more severe damage.

Will pothole repair services disrupt business operations? Repair scheduling can often be coordinated to minimize disruption, but some temporary inconveniences may occur depending on the scope of work.
